Chimney squirrel removal services involve the careful and humane removal of squirrels that have taken up residence inside or around a property's chimney. These professionals typically begin by inspecting the chimney and surrounding areas to identify points of entry and signs of squirrel activity. Once the squirrels are located, service providers use specialized tools and techniques to safely extract the animals without causing harm. After removal, they often take steps to seal any gaps or openings to prevent future intrusions, ensuring the chimney remains secure and squirrel-free.
This service addresses a variety of common problems that arise when squirrels nest inside chimneys. Squirrels can cause damage by gnawing on chimney liners, bricks, or mortar, which may lead to structural issues or increased fire risks. Their nesting materials can block flues, creating dangerous obstructions that prevent proper ventilation and increase the risk of smoke or carbon monoxide backing up into the home. Additionally, squirrel droppings and debris can create unsanitary conditions, and the presence of these rodents may also attract other pests or predators.
Properties that typically benefit from chimney squirrel removal services include homes with chimneys that are easily accessible or have visible signs of rodent activity. Older houses or those with gaps around the chimney crown, flashing, or chase openings are more vulnerable to squirrel entry. These services are often sought by homeowners who notice scratching sounds, chewed wiring, or nests visible within the chimney structure. Commercial properties with chimneys or venting systems may also require squirrel removal to maintain safety and proper operation.

What are signs of squirrel activity in a chimney? Common signs include scratching sounds, nesting materials, droppings, and debris near the chimney cap or vent area indicating squirrel presence.
Why should squirrels be removed from a chimney? Squirrels can cause damage to chimney components and pose health risks, making removal important for safety and preventing further issues.
What methods do local contractors use to remove squirrels from chimneys? They typically use humane trapping techniques, chimney inspection tools, and sealing measures to safely remove squirrels and prevent re-entry.
Is it necessary to inspect the chimney after squirrel removal? Yes, an inspection helps identify any damage or nesting materials left behind and ensures the chimney is secure from future entry.
Can squirrel removal services prevent future squirrel problems? Yes, professional services often include sealing entry points and implementing deterrents to reduce the likelihood of squirrels returning.
